Understanding Bipolar Mood Disorder

Verified by Dr. Rituparna Ghosh, Consultant Senior Clinical Psychologist, Apollo Hospitals, Navi Mumbai.

Bipolar mood disorder, once known as manic-depressive illness, is a mental health condition characterized by extreme shifts in mood, energy, and activity levels. These fluctuations can swing from intense highs (mania or hypomania) to crushing lows (depression), often with periods of stability in between. Understanding this challenging disorder can help individuals experiencing it, their loved ones, and the wider community to get the proper intervention at the right time.

The two sides of bipolar mood disorder

  • Mania: During manic episodes, individuals exhibit heightened energy, euphoria, racing thoughts, and impulsivity. They may engage in risky behavior, sleep little, and have grandiose ideas.
  • Hypomania: A milder form of mania, hypomania involves similar symptoms but to a lesser intensity, causing less functional impairment.
  • Depression: On the other end of the spectrum, depression in bipolar disorder manifests as intense sadness, hopelessness, fatigue, loss of interest in activities, and in intense suicidal thoughts.

How to manage this disorder?

Living with bipolar disorder can be overwhelming, but effective treatments exist.

  • Medication, like mood stabilizers and antidepressants, can help regulate brain chemicals and stabilize mood swings.
  • Psychotherapy can equip individuals with coping mechanisms, building resilience, and improving relationships.
  • Regular monitoring by a mental health professional is crucial for managing symptoms and adhering to treatment plans.

Supporting Loved Ones

  • For family and friends, providing consistent support is key.
  • Actively listening without judgment, encouraging treatment adherence, and assisting with daily tasks can make a significant difference.
  • Learning about bipolar disorder can help reduce stigma and improve communication.

With proper treatment and support, individuals with bipolar disorder can lead fulfilling lives. Early diagnosis and intervention are crucial for preventing severe episodes and improving quality of life.
